**Telangana Schools Implement Facial Recognition for Staff Attendance Statewide**
**HYDERABAD, August 2, 2025** – The Telangana School Education Department launched a statewide Facial Recognition Management System (FRMS) for all government school staff on Friday, August 1, 2025. The initiative, following a successful pilot program in Peddapally district in December 2024, aims to streamline attendance tracking for both teaching and non-teaching personnel.
According to an official release, approximately 96,327 staff members, representing 75% of the workforce across 24,973 government schools, registered on the facial recognition attendance application on the first day of its statewide rollout. The department also reported that 93% of those registered staff used the app to mark their attendance on Friday.
